  • Role Definition

    The Project Manager, specific to our seed team, plans, coordinates, and oversees the overall safety, budget, schedule, and quality of construction projects from project inception through project completion. They are a team leader to ensure effective management of assigned internal and external resources toward the common goal of quality and timely delivery of services which meet customer?s expectations. This role profile is subject to change at any time.

    PROTECT PEOPLE

    Make Health and Safety practices number one priority by using personal protection equipment at all times, following all safety regulations, and leading by example in the office and on the job site.

    Develop and maintain Project Safety Plans and coordinate with our customer-specific contract requirements.

    Ensure Project Safety Plans are implemented, and Safety Policies and Procedures are administered on all construction sites.

    Prioritize and take action to deal with all safety issues immediately.

    Monitor and improve safety by leading or participating in Job Safety Audits on each job site visit.

    Instill the Keen safety culture through leadership and management on all assigned projects.

    BUILD RELATIONSHIPS

    Participate in business development through professional representation of Keen Project Solutions within the community and industry and providing excellent customer service. Develop business by building lasting relationships with customers, design partners, consultants, architects, trade partners, vendors, industry contacts, and professional organizations.

    Lead Owner Coordination Meetings.Facilitate open communication and collaboration with owners, designers, and trade partners to build a team atmosphere, resolve conflicts early, and track progress.Ensure actions are identified, documented, expedited, and completed as promised.

    Maintain good working relationships with the community, local, state, and federal Authority Having Jurisdiction (AHJ). Represent the customer and company most professionally.

    Monitor and document engineering and construction activities? progress regularly and hold regular status meetings with all the subcontractor teams.

    Work closely with our project partners to pre-plan and schedule using Last Planner System® to identify, eliminate constraints, and manage risks.

    Respect all internal and external customers.

    Provide management of all assigned team members, including direction, supervision, performance review, and development planning.

    Provide basic support for all other departments as needed, along with other assigned duties.

    Own your personal development and contribute to the development of the Keen team, including your own supervisors and subordinates.

    FOCUS ON END GOALS

    Lead, manage and complete all engineering, procurement, and construction projects to ensure the project is completed safely, on schedule, within budget, and with quality that conforms to project plans and specifications, customer, and company expectations.

    Develop and maintain a master Critical Path Method Schedule (CPM). Integrate the CPM schedule with the Last Planner System® of production planning and measurement.

    Monitor and document the progress of the engineering, procurement, and construction activities daily. Update the master schedule weekly, at a minimum. Hold weekly production and status meetings with the customer, project team, and subcontract trade partners.

    Plan and execute Contract Buyout including pre-qualification, analysis, hiring, and overseeing the work done by the trade contractors, vendors, suppliers, and technicians.

    Optimize utilization of project resources, ensure procurement at the most cost-effective terms in line with contract documents and defined budgets. Submit cost tracking reports on a minimum of a monthly basis. Prepare and submit owner billings in a timely fashion according to the agreed-upon payment terms.

    Oversee Change Management Program at the project level, documenting and reporting all adjustments to plan including time, expense, materials, substitutes, drawing revisions, specification changes, damages or delays, etc.

    Ensure proper and timely notice to all parties per agreements to promote open communication and prevent financial risk.

    Oversee approval of subcontractor and vendor invoicing in accordance with contracts and established payment terms.

    Prepare contracts and negotiate revisions, changes, and additions to contractual agreements with architects, consultants, clients, suppliers, and trade contractors.

    Develop cost estimates at varying stages of project design, lead teams through proposal process.

    Comply with risk management programs applicable to assigned projects, including contracts, insurance, bonding and any special owner or regulatory requirements. Identify areas of risk and investigate solutions.

    DRIVE INNOVATION

    Requires continuous improvement mindset.

    Lead and participate in continuous improvement of processes and the ability to develop and maintain project workflows.

    Utilize the appropriate technology to provide best in class project solutions. This includes 3D scanning, BIM systems, estimating and project management software and web-based collaboration tools.

    Make recommendations on innovative ideas to eliminate waste and improve customer and company processes.

    Continuously learn and educate yourself and the team.

    EDUCATION AND QUALIFICATIONS

    Bachelor?s degree in Construction Engineering, Construction Management, or related Engineering degree equivalent preferred.

    Minimum 6 years proven experience managing construction projects.

    Seed experience preferred.

    Effective contributor and team player, can plan and organize a team to motivate and boost morale.

    Travel up to 25% or as needed, by air and ground.

    PHYSICAL DEMANDS

    Sedentary strength demands include exerting up to 10 pounds occasionally or negligible weights frequently; sitting most of the time.

    Continuously requires vision, hearing, twisting, and talking.

    Frequently requires standing, fine dexterity, sitting, and handling.

    Occasionally requires walking, lifting, carrying, reaching, kneeling, pushing/pulling, bending, and crouching.

    Must be able to ascend and descend ladders, scaffolds, stairs and work in confined spaces and in proximity to loud equipment.

    Must be able to respond quickly to sounds.

    Must be able to move safely over uneven terrain or in confined spaces.

    Must be able to see and respond to dangerous situations.

    Must be able to wear personal protective gear most of the day.

    Must be able to work in cold/hot environments and on concrete floors.

    Must be able to traverse irregular and steep terrain.

Ankeny is a city in Polk County, Iowa, United States and home to Des Moines Area Community College. Ankeny is a rapidly growing suburb just north of Des Moines, Iowa's capital city. Ankeny covers approximately 33 square miles and has a population estimated at 54,598 after a special census conducted in 2015. This census also estimated the city's growth at 5 persons per day. The U.S. Census Bureau recently named Ankeny the fastest growing city in the Midwest and the 4th fastest growing city in the United States.
